Inspections focus on brake wear, air integrity, response timing, and overall system balance. Preventing Costly Downtime and Emergency Repairs Brake failures rarely happen without warning. Uneven response, warning indicators, or abnormal noise often appear long before performance becomes unsafe. When these signs are ignored, minor defects escalate into breakdowns and inspection failures. The expanded approach focuses on early detection to prevent emergency situations. Planned repairs reduce the need for towing, roadside labor, and delivery rescheduling that disrupt operations and increase costs. Long-Term Maintenance Benefits for Fleets Beyond immediate safety and compliance gains, regular brake inspections and accurate repairs deliver long-term benefits. Balanced braking reduces heat buildup, extends component life, and minimizes wear on related systems.
